OVERVIEW

Perfect for staff or in-charge auditors new to ERISA audits, this webcast provides an understanding of 401(k) plans and how they work and addresses participant data and contributions testing.

DESIGNED FOR

Auditors new to employee benefit plan auditing

BENEFITS

  • Participant data testing
  • 401(k) plan contribution types
  • Parties in interest and prohibited transactions
  • HIGHLIGHTS

    • Identify what participant data needs to be tested and why.
    • Recall the different ways a participant can enroll in a plan.
    • Distinguish the various types of contributions received by a 401(k) plan.
    • Recognize parties in interest and prohibited transactions.
    • Distinguish unique issues that should be considered when planning 401(k) plan audits.
